Will Packers Use 32nd Pick?

Nov 12, 2014 3:05 AM

The Packers, the defending Super Bowl champions, have the No. 32 pick in next month's NFL Draft. The final pick in the first round has been traded three times in the last nine years, but the slot has regularly produced strong contributors. Dating back to 2001, guys like Drew Brees, Logan Mankins, Anthony Gonzalez and Ziggy Hood were all taken with the final pick of the opening round.

Two Teams Have Asked Cowboys About 9th Pick

Nov 17, 2014 4:20 AM

Two teams have inquired with the Cowboys about the 9th overall pick in next month's NFL Draft, according to owner Jerry Jones. "I've already had the opportunity to discuss and have been approached by two separate clubs," Jones said. "And not just a general 'Would you take who? Would you be interested?' Because they know you wouldn't be doing your job if you wouldn't be interested in looking at any opportunity you might have regarding a draft pick or a trade." Dallas executive vice president Stephen Jones has said the team has to get the best player available at No. 9. It remains to be seen if the Cowboys are serious about the possibility of trading the pick.

Eagles Have Been Offered First-Rounder For Kolb

Jul 7, 2014 6:54 PM

The Eagles have been offered a first-round draft pick for quarterback Kevin Kolb by at least one team, according to a league source. While Eagles president Joe Banner would not confirm the offer, he did say that there was a "more aggressive market" for Kolb than there was for Donovan McNabb last spring. "You can figure if there's a quarterback that a number of teams are interested in, you're going to end up with some meaningful compensation," Banner said. "You can kind of figure out what that means and speculate from there. That's the situation we're in."

Mike Brown: Palmer Will Not Be Traded

Nov 11, 2014 6:35 PM

Bengals president Mike Brown insists that the team is not going to trade quarterback Carson Palmer. "I haven't talked to any other team about him and I have no plans to trade him," Brown said of Palmer, who requested a deal back in January. Friends and acquaintances of Palmer have said that if he is not traded, he will retire after eight NFL seasons. Brown, though, said he will not be swayed even by a first-round draft pick. "I've seen any number of players who at one point did not want to re-enlist come back and come back and be quite happy about it," Brown said. "As far as getting value, I don't see any opportunity to get what I consider to be value. Having said that, it doesn't make sense to look to trade. It only makes sense to wait and hope Carson comes around."

Eagles Hoping Kolb's Value Will Increase

Mar 8, 2014 10:48 AM

The popular belief is that the Eagles will trade Kevin Kolb at some point and that they are waiting for his value to increase as teams scurry to find a quarterback. The league has suspended transactions during the current lockout and depending on when a new labor agreement is reached, teams may be left with little time to fill needs. Philadelphia dealt Donovan McNabb within the division a year ago and they aren't believed to be afraid of facing Kolb.
